Output 66d36425edb14cea73301c582671cc316d2443ef2bfd61c3f936a987f82d2fe3:0

value
1800000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2948e1a1b332e7baf3928ccfe540ec95644b49f8 OP_EQUAL
address
35TJwJ62YcjaKD5dhyDjwJ4S2rcMZsPaGw
transaction
66d36425edb14cea73301c582671cc316d2443ef2bfd61c3f936a987f82d2fe3
spent
true